Smart Mobility and Cities 2.0: Advancing Urban Transportation Planning Through Artificial Intelligence and Machine Learning
摘要
Urban mobility systems worldwide are buckling under unprecedented strains from rising urbanization, motorization, and climate imperatives. As legacy transportation paradigms falter, emerging data-driven solutions offer renewed hope. This pioneering research elucidates the transformational potential of artificial intelligence and machine learning (AI/ML) to enable intelligent mobility ecosystems through a robust mixed-methods approach. By synergizing insights from an exhaustive literature review encompassing cutting-edge technical scholarship and comparative case study analysis of pioneering global implementations, this work comprehensively investigates AI/ML applications across the urban mobility spectrum. The findings unveil profound enhancements in sustainability, efficiency, and equity outcomes achieved by leading cities on the vanguard of mobility innovation. However, equitably extending these capabilities remains contingent on purposeful governance, ethics, and social justice frameworks. This agenda-setting research crystallizes integral insights, lessons, and policy pathways to responsibly harness AI/ML's immense potential in service of accessible, green, and livable transportation futures for all. The knowledge generated propels both scholarship and practice at the nexus of technological capabilities and the public good.
